Gulf., originally named Nichard Dixon, is a Progressive Bedroom Pop act based out of Oxford, Mississippi and primarily the work of Matt 'Montie' Montgomery, who draws heavily from his home state of Michigan for inspiration.

Montgomery released three albums and an EP under the name Nichard Dixon, the first of which were dominated by an overarching lo-fi production style and minimalist instrumentation. The sound drastically changed direction on 'In Sound', released in August of 2017 and incorporating heavy use of sampling and featuring collaborations with Abishi and Patricia Taxxon.
In March of 2018, Nichard Dixon officially changed its name to Gulf. and released 'Post Autumn Hymnal': Montgomery's most well received album to date. The album was a more subdued, melancholic, and depressive concept album than 'In Sound' and incorporated samples as bridging elements between songs, and in some cases, the very defining element of the song itself among layered vocal lines and moody synths and piano.
Gulf. announced a new album "Terrified Before The Joy" in October of 2019, but the record has been delayed due to Montgomery's move south and the COVID-19 pandemic, though two singles have been released from the record.
Montgomery has claimed to be directly influenced by Sparklehorse, Pavement, Coldplay, Radiohead, Flotation Toy Warning, and Sigur Ros among other things.
